Understanding the Crash Game Dynamic

At its heart, the crash game is a demonstration of probability and risk assessment. The multiplier isn’t predetermined; instead, it’s generated by a provably fair algorithm, ensuring transparency and eliminating concerns about manipulation. This means that every crash is genuinely random, making it impossible to predict with certainty when the game will end. The core appeal lies in this uncertainty, it's the adrenaline rush of potentially significant gains balanced against the fear of instant loss. The game’s simplicity also contributes to its widespread appeal – anyone can understand the basic mechanics with minimal explanation. It requires no specialized knowledge or complex strategies to participate, making it accessible to a broad audience. However, mastering the game requires a deeper understanding of how probabilities work and how to leverage that knowledge to your advantage.

The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)

The foundation of fairness in crash games is the Random Number Generator (RNG). A robust RNG is crucial because it dictates the multiplier progression and the eventual crash point. Reputable platforms utilize provably fair RNGs, allowing players to independently verify the randomness of each game round. This transparency builds trust and ensures that the outcome isn’t rigged in favor of the house. Players can audit the seed values and hash functions used by the RNG to confirm its integrity. Understanding that the game is genuinely random is paramount to developing a rational strategy and avoiding the pitfalls of superstitious thinking. Without a provably fair system, the game would be fundamentally compromised, and players would have no assurance of a level playing field.

The Martingale and Anti-Martingale Systems

Two well-known betting systems often discussed in the context of crash games are the Martingale and Anti-Martingale. The Martingale system involves doubling your bet after each loss, with the aim of recovering your losses and making a profit when you eventually win. However, this system can be incredibly risky, as it requires a substantial bankroll to withstand a losing streak. On the other hand, the Anti-Martingale system involves increasing your bet after each win and decreasing it after each loss. This approach aims to capitalize on winning streaks while limiting losses during losing streaks. Both systems have their pros and cons, and their effectiveness depends on your risk tolerance and bankroll size. It's crucial to understand the potential downsides of each system before implementing it.

Risk Management in Crash Games

Effective risk management is the single most important aspect of playing crash games. It’s easy to get caught up in the excitement and chase larger multipliers, but this often leads to reckless betting and significant losses. A fundamental principle is to only wager what you can afford to lose. Treat your bankroll as a finite resource and avoid the temptation to deposit more funds in an attempt to recover losses. Setting stop-loss limits is another essential practice. This involves determining the maximum amount you’re willing to lose in a single session and stopping play once you reach that limit. Equally important is setting profit targets. Knowing when to walk away with a win is just as crucial as knowing when to cut your losses. Discipline and emotional control are paramount to successful risk management.

Understanding Volatility and Bankroll Allocation

Volatility refers to the degree of fluctuation in the game's results. High volatility means that the multiplier can swing dramatically, leading to both large wins and large losses. Low volatility indicates more stable results, with smaller wins and smaller losses. Understanding the volatility of a particular crash game is important for determining your bankroll allocation. If you’re playing a highly volatile game, you’ll need a larger bankroll to withstand the inevitable losing streaks. A general rule of thumb is to allocate no more than 1-5% of your bankroll to a single bet. This ensures that even a string of losses won't deplete your funds too quickly. Carefully consider your risk tolerance and adjust your bankroll allocation accordingly.
